An overnight fire in Crockett, which started near San Pablo Avenue and Old County Road, scorched approximately six acres. Quick responses from local fire crews, including those from Crockett, Rodeo, and El Cerrito, along with assistance from Cal Fire and East Bay Regional Parks firefighters, helped to halt the fire's progression by around 4 a.m. Thankfully, no injuries were reported, and no structures were damaged. After the incident, crews remained on-site throughout Thursday morning to monitor potential hot spots and ensure complete safety in the area.
